Real-World Testing: Putting Small Messenger Crossbody- Red to the Test
First Use Experience
My first test of the Small Messenger Crossbody- Red was at the shooting range. I needed to transport my compact 9mm pistol and spare magazines safely and discreetly. The range environment provided a controlled setting to assess its functionality and accessibility.
The Small Messenger Crossbody- Red performed surprisingly well. The universal holster securely held my firearm, and the various compartments offered ample space for magazines, eye protection, and ear protection. Accessing my firearm was relatively quick and easy, although it required some practice to establish a smooth draw. A light drizzle started midway through the session. The bag offered minimal water resistance, leaving me concerned about the contents getting wet.
There was a slight learning curve in figuring out the optimal placement of items within the bag for quick access. The shoulder strap felt a bit flimsy under the weight of the loaded firearm and magazines. Overall, the initial experience was positive, but some issues needed further evaluation.
Extended Use & Reliability
After several weeks of daily use, the Small Messenger Crossbody- Red has proven to be a mixed bag (pun intended!). For everyday carry, it’s adequate for carrying small items like keys, wallet, and phone. I also used it on a short hiking trip.
The Small Messenger Crossbody- Red is showing signs of wear and tear. The stitching around the main compartment is starting to fray. The thin material is prone to scuffs and abrasions. Cleaning is relatively easy with a damp cloth. However, the material doesn’t seem very stain-resistant. Compared to my previous experience with more robust tactical bags, the Small Messenger Crossbody- Red falls short in terms of durability and weather resistance.
It’s a budget-friendly option for light-duty use. One should temper one’s expectations accordingly. The Small Messenger Crossbody- Red is a testament to “you get what you pay for,” suitable for minimal carry needs but not for demanding situations.

Pros and Cons of Small Messenger Crossbody- Red
Pros
- Affordable Price: The Small Messenger Crossbody- Red is incredibly budget-friendly at only $7.49.
- Discreet Carry: Its compact size makes it easy to conceal under a jacket or garment.
- Universal Holster: The included holster can accommodate a variety of compact handguns.
- Multiple Compartments: It offers ample storage for magazines, phone, wallet, and other essentials.
- Lightweight Design: Comfortable to wear for extended periods without feeling bulky.
Cons
- Questionable Durability: The thin material and stitching are prone to wear and tear.
- Limited Capacity: It’s not suitable for carrying a large amount of gear or bulky items.
- Minimal Weather Resistance: Offers little protection against rain or other harsh conditions.
